Mary Fay (Kingston, ON) finished 2-5 in the 8-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Fay lost
9-7 to Rebecca Roberts (St. John's, NL), droppimg another game, 10-7 to Corryn Brown (Kamloops, BC) where Fay responded with a 10-5 win over Haylee Jameson (Regina, SK). Fay won 7-6 against Kristen Streifel (Edmonton, AB). Fay went on to lose 13-12 against Krista Nix (Sackville, NB). Fay lost 8-4 to Terri Weeks (St. Catharines, ON). Fay lost 6-4 to Kaitlin Jewer (Waterloo, ON) in their final qualifying round match.
 
Fay earned 0.413 world rankings points for their preliminary round wins, moving up 22 spots the World Ranking Standings into 299th place overall with 0.413 total points. Fay ranks 285th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 0.413 points earned so far this season.
